[1] Skip function
I
Example:
If only channel position numbers 1 to 10 have been
preset, set the skip function for channel position numbers 11 to
44, so that only the preset channel position numbers will
appear when pressing the channel (+ or-) button.
To set the skip function, select the channel position number to
skip, then press the (A or V) cursor button to select the
"SKIP"
line, and press the (>)
cursor button to select "ON".
Press the
OK
button.

I [3] Fine tuning
I
When the tuning of a channel is not optimum, it can be
improved by manual fine tuning.
Using the (7) cursor button select the
"FINE"
line, then press
the ( <
or
) cursor button to obtain the best possible picture
and sound.
When pressing the ( <
or
) cursor button, "-'" or "+" will be
selected.
When
e best tuning is obtained, press the
OK
button.
